Use long division to divide x3 + x2 - 2x + 14 by x + 3.

The solution to the problem is [tex]x^2-2x+4 + \dfrac{2}{x + 3}[/tex].

To find

  • divide x3 + x2 - 2x + 14 by x + 3

Solution

[tex]\dfrac{x^3 + x^2 - 2x + 14}{x + 3}[/tex]

[tex]= x^2+\dfrac{ -2 x^2 - 2x + 14}{x + 3}[/tex]

[tex]= x^2-2x+\dfrac{4x + 14}{x + 3}[/tex]

[tex]= x^2-2x+4 + \dfrac{2}{x + 3}[/tex]

Hence, the solution to the problem is [tex]x^2-2x+4 + \dfrac{2}{x + 3}[/tex].
